[COMT] Who Owns Third Base? Wetherholt, Gorman, and the Post-Arenado Cardinals

About this episode

Scott Plaza is joined by Jake Wood of Viva El Birdos to break down the blockbuster trade sending Nolan Arenado to the Arizona Diamondbacks. We discuss the $26 million cash swap, the return of Jack Martinez, and why Chaim Bloom finally hit the "reset" button on the veteran core.We also dive into the fallout for the rest of the roster: • The Winners: Who takes over at third base? Weatherholt, Gorman, or Saggese? • The Rumors: Is Brendan Donovan the next to go?
